Output 59f35e095a319a10afe1c92ab917b8ef71adcd13aa6149c7f30985db96fde624:18

value
26618324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e2f184674ad978f0a2c16c62e40abe1b47b9bc OP_EQUAL
address
MQfTkqiwR1pTu3b7qs7MmyGDQLTtrKvCUr
transaction
59f35e095a319a10afe1c92ab917b8ef71adcd13aa6149c7f30985db96fde624
spent
true